During the Apollo 8 mission, the combination of everyday photography technology and out-of-this-world space technology led to the iconic Earthrise photo, transforming the way we thought about our home planet.
In the “Transformational Technologies” video series, the National Air and Space Museum explores artifacts in its collection that changed our lives, transformed the way we viewed the world, or looked at an existing problem in a new way. All artifacts featured are now on display in the eight new galleries at the National Air and Space Museum in DC. “Transformational Technologies” is made possible by the support of Lockheed Martin.
